Output 8df62f0afd9c6a4c6c153428ea6ee50997c66b2555dc70cc6fa6b13aca7194da:0

value
96573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3ec22ae7da44740b56f7b20921daf2077c7ce2 OP_EQUAL
address
3Qn44cRfHifTX7FLUYZc9WP2S6rKuq7QYt
transaction
8df62f0afd9c6a4c6c153428ea6ee50997c66b2555dc70cc6fa6b13aca7194da
confirmations
197029
spent
true